
WASHINGTON – I-90 will experience temporary closures in both directions for rock blasting on Wednesday evening, July 16, starting at 8 p.m.
Eastbound traffic will be halted at Exit 63, Cabin Creek Road, while westbound traffic will stop at Exit 70, Easton. The duration of the closure depends on debris removal and slope stability.
Travelers should anticipate at least one hour of additional travel time.
